New administrative buildings for forest districts in Racha–Lechkhumi–Kvemo Svaneti
The administrations of forest districts in the Racha–Lechkhumi–Kvemo Svaneti region will operate in new buildings. The construction of administrative buildings has been completed in Tsageri, Lentekhi, and Oni. The head of the National Forestry Agency, Besik Amiranashvili, visited the site to review the ongoing construction work in Ambrolauri.
On the initiative of the National Forestry Agency, a total of 10 administrative buildings will be arranged across the country.
“In order to strengthen forestry services and simplify public access to the Forestry Agency’s services, additional new administrative buildings have been constructed. This will give local residents and the private sector the opportunity to obtain forest-related information on site much more easily,” said the Head of the National Forestry Agency, Besik Amiranashvili.
Strengthening institutional capacity and creating appropriate working conditions, as well as equipping the agency with modern technological tools, is one of the priority directions of the forestry reform.
